Title: Yliakum vs Medieval Reality
Post by: Demagul Riwe on April 02, 2015, 03:16:08 pm
So as everyone knows quite well by now, there's some confusion about what aspects of Medieval Reality are a part of Yliakum, and what's different. For example, we know that in Yliakum, the gods basically gave the races a jump start in development, teaching them how to start civilized life. In our case, it took the cavemen and primitive humans hundreds of years to get anywhere near what we call medieval times, but in Yliakum the gods basically put them into that time period (or something similar the the Medieval stereotype) right after their creation, so several hundred years afterwards, civilization should probably have followed a way different path than the humans did in reality.

So I was hoping we could use this thread to discuss the similarities and differences between Yliakum, and Medieval reality.

People always had a previous culture, wich had its norms explanations of the world etc. , but it was essentialy made by people just like those of the day. It is easy to question something that you heard from other people (even if they say it was told by wichever god they follow), but when you are created and stand before your creator who tells you how you should act, and how thigs work, you propably don't give them a second tought just take them as is. This might slow down change, and development making a permanent system where nothing changes, because the gods said it is good the way it is. Of course you can say, that not every one have seen a god, but the effect of gods walking among people may very well be strong enough to last centuries. This can explains, that if Yiliakum was put into medieval times, several hundred years later they still dont have steam machines.

An other important point is that magic is a way more powerful tool than those medieval people had, wich again can slow down technical advances. In the history of magic it is well documented that you should only use it as the gods intended it to be used (glyphs), wich again suggests that the things are good the way the gods made them to be, and thats it.
